==Description== {{Unsourced section|date=March 2023}} OpenStep differs from NeXTSTEP in various ways: *NeXTSTEP is an operating system, whereas OpenStep is an API. *Unlike NeXTSTEP, OpenStep does not require the [[Mach kernel]]. *Each version of NeXTSTEP has a specific [[endianness]]: [[big endian]] for [[Motorola 68K]] processors, and [[little endian]] for [[x86]] processors, for example. OpenStep is "endian-free". *OpenStep introduces new [[Class (computer programming)|classes]] and [[memory management]] capabilities. The OpenStep API specification defines three major components: Foundation Kit, the [[software framework]]; [[Application Kit]], the [[GUI]] and graphics front-end; and Display PostScript, a 2D graphics system (for drawing windows and other graphics on the screen).
